Quantitative Insights into the Genetic Mechanisms of Crop Heterosis. [PDF]
Inheritance patterns of genomics‐downstream molecules, including transcripts, proteins, and metabolites, are analyzed in hybrid crops. The additive effect, which describes mid‐parent level, is a predominant inheritance pattern in crop heterosis and can be used to improve breeding efficiency of high‐yield hybrid varieties.
